Job description

Employment Opportunity
Full-Time Elementary Teacher
Bishop Routhier School

Northland School Division is seeking an Elementary Teacher at Bishop Routhier School. The start date of this position will be August 31st, 2026. The kindergarten to grade 7 school is located in the Peavine Métis Settlement. The settlement is situated within Big Lakes County and is approximately 56 kilometres north of High Prairie on Highway 750. You can learn more about what Northland School Division has to offer by visiting www.nsd61.ca/careers.

Major Responsibilities include:
  • Following the prescribed program of studies for each subject taught.
  • Plan and execute daily lessons based on short, medium and long range planning.
  • Provide feedback to students and parents in a regular, timely manner.
  • Champion Cree language/culture revitalization and curriculum infusion.
  • Support school-parent-community engagement.
  • Possess strong interpersonal skills and commit to collaborative-decision making.
  • Promote differentiated instruction to meet diversity in learning needs.
Qualifications and Requirements include:
  • Must hold or qualify for Alberta teaching certification and a Teaching Quality Standard certificate.
  • Must hold a Bachelor of Education (BEd.) degree.
  • Successful years of teaching experience in rural and/or Indigenous communities.

Additionally, should the successful applicant receive a successful evaluation, there may be an opportunity to receive a continuous contract.

If you have leadership skills that can support literacy and language improvement through an Indigenous perspective at the school level and through Division goals, Northland School Division is the place for you.

Additionally, please note that selected candidates will be required to provide a criminal record and a child intervention check as part of the application process.
